The push by US President Joe Biden to develop the domestic chip industry on US soil, including a special US$50 billion fund, does not pose an immediate threat to China even though Biden has cited the country as a reason for the initiative, analysts say. Biden on Monday highlighted the need for the US to increase spending on semiconductor manufacturing, making a reference to China, in a virtual meeting with tech and auto executives, including Alphabet CEO Sundar Pichai, Intel CEO Pat Gelsinger, General Motors CEO Mary Barra, Ford CEO Jim Farley as well as delegates from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ing…
